PHLORETIN

Phlor"e*tin, n. Etym: [From Phlorizin.] (Chem.)

Definition: A bitter white crystalline substance obtained by the decomposition of phlorizin, and formerly used to some extent as a substitute for quinine.

Source: Webster’s Unabridged Dictionary 1913 Edition
